Ingredients for Irresistible Fall Apple Cider
Gather these items for a delightful cooking experience:
- 2 cups fresh apple cider
- 2 lbs beef chuck roast, cut into bite-sized pieces
- 4 medium carrots, sliced
- 3 medium Yukon Gold potatoes, diced
- 1 large sweet onion, chopped
- 4 cloves garlic, minced
- 2 tsp fresh thyme
- 2 tsp fresh rosemary
- 1 tsp salt (or to taste)
- 1/2 tsp black pepper (or to taste)
- 2 tbsp extra virgin olive oil
- 2 bay leaves
How to Make Irresistible Fall Apple Cider Step-by-Step
- Step 1: Prepare ingredients by chopping beef, dicing onions, mincing garlic, and slicing carrots.
- Step 2: In a large pot over medium heat, sauté onions and garlic in olive oil until translucent (about 3 minutes).
- Step 3: Add beef chunks and brown on all sides (approximately 5 minutes).
- Step 4: Stir in carrots, potatoes, thyme, rosemary, salt, pepper, and bay leaves; cook for another 2 minutes.
- Step 5: Pour in the apple cider and bring to a boil. Reduce heat to low and simmer covered for about 2 hours until meat is tender.
- Step 6: Serve hot with crusty bread or over rice.

How to Store and Reheat Irresistible Fall Apple Cider
To store, let the stew cool completely, then transfer it to an airtight container. It can last up to 3 days in the fridge. To reheat, simply warm it on the stove over low heat until heated through, as described in the final step of the cooking instructions.
